  • Not many days go by that someone does not ask about Desert Termites and mentions what damage they are doing to customers’ places. These pests create mud tubes around plants and will eat the plant above and below the ground. This will create dead areas in your pastures and hay fields. If you are looking for a solution, consider spraying 3.84 ounces of Lambda Cy Insecticide to an undisturbed pasture. You can also make an application of a liquid Fipronil to the termites. If you have more questions, we recommend you attend the CEU event listed in this newsletter or stop in the store and ask us for guidance.
